What is Fishbowl, and is it a true ERP for modern supply chain management?
Fishbowl is primarily an inventory and manufacturing management software designed for small to medium-sized businesses (SMBs). It is best known for its deep integration with the accounting software QuickBooks, effectively adding advanced inventory, warehouse, and manufacturing capabilities on top of QuickBooks' accounting foundation.
While it contains many elements of an Enterprise Resource Planning (ERP) system—such as inventory control, purchase order management, sales orders, and bills of materials—it is most accurately described as a specialized manufacturing and inventory management system (IMS) rather than a comprehensive, all-in-one ERP like NetSuite or SAP.
A true ERP typically includes native modules for financials, human resources, and CRM, whereas Fishbowl's strategy is to be the operational hub that integrates with a separate, dedicated accounting system. For a modern supply chain, Fishbowl provides robust foundational tools for tracking and managing physical goods but may require integration with other platforms for advanced analytics, AI-driven forecasting, and end-to-end financial visibility.
The software serves as an excellent bridge solution for growing businesses that need more sophisticated inventory control than QuickBooks can provide but aren't ready for the complexity and cost of a full-scale ERP implementation. Who is the ideal customer for Fishbowl?
The ideal customer for Fishbowl is a small to medium-sized product-based business that has outgrown basic inventory tracking in spreadsheets or QuickBooks but is not yet ready for the complexity and cost of a full-scale ERP system. This typically includes companies in the light manufacturing, wholesale distribution, and e-commerce fulfillment sectors with annual revenues between $1 million and $25 million.
The sweet spot for Fishbowl is a business that relies heavily on QuickBooks for its accounting and needs a powerful solution to manage the physical movement and transformation of goods. Key indicators that a business is a good fit for Fishbowl include the need for:
- Advanced Inventory Control: Tracking inventory across multiple warehouses, managing serialized or lot-numbered items, and setting up complex reorder points.
- Manufacturing Processes: Creating multi-level bills of materials (BOMs), issuing work orders, and tracking manufacturing stages.
- Warehouse Management (WMS): Implementing barcode scanning for picking, packing, and shipping to improve accuracy and efficiency.
- QuickBooks Integration: Maintaining QuickBooks as the financial system of record while gaining more sophisticated operational capabilities.
Companies that prioritize a seamless QuickBooks integration above all else and need robust control over their physical inventory operations will find the most value in Fishbowl's focused feature set. Businesses with 5-50 employees handling physical inventory typically see the strongest ROI from implementing Fishbowl. Does Fishbowl have genuine AI capabilities for demand forecasting and inventory optimization?
Fishbowl does not have genuine, built-in Artificial Intelligence (AI) or Machine Learning (ML) capabilities for demand forecasting and inventory optimization in the way modern, AI-native platforms do. Its forecasting tools are based on traditional, historical algorithms that analyze past sales data and use statistical methods like moving averages to predict future demand and suggest reorder points.
While this approach is a significant step up from manual spreadsheet calculations and is effective for businesses with stable demand patterns, it is not AI. True AI-powered forecasting incorporates external variables (market trends, seasonality, weather, economic indicators), identifies complex patterns, and continuously learns to improve its accuracy without explicit programming.
For businesses seeking more advanced predictive capabilities while using Fishbowl, there are several integration options:
- Business Intelligence Tools: Export Fishbowl data to Power BI, Tableau, or similar platforms that offer more sophisticated analytics.
- Dedicated Forecasting Software: Use specialized demand planning software that can ingest Fishbowl historical data.
- API Connections: Leverage Fishbowl's API to create custom connections to AI platforms that can analyze inventory patterns.
To achieve AI-driven optimization with Fishbowl, a business would need to implement this hybrid approach, using Fishbowl as the core system of record for inventory data and the external tool as the “AI brain” for predictive insights and optimization recommendations. Fishbowl vs. NetSuite: Which is better for an AI-driven supply chain?
Fishbowl and NetSuite serve different segments of the market and have fundamentally different architectures, making the choice dependent on scale, budget, and technological focus. For a company prioritizing a truly AI-driven supply chain, NetSuite is the more capable and future-proof platform for several reasons:
- Unified Data Architecture: NetSuite is a comprehensive, cloud-native ERP with a single database that eliminates data silos, creating a foundation for accurate AI modeling across all business functions.
- Native AI Capabilities: Oracle's SuiteAnalytics and AI investments provide built-in predictive analytics, anomaly detection, and intelligent recommendations that Fishbowl cannot match.
- End-to-End Visibility: NetSuite captures data from every business process (sales, finance, operations), enabling AI models to identify cross-functional patterns that affect inventory decisions.
- Advanced Planning Tools: NetSuite's Supply Planning module includes sophisticated algorithms for demand planning and inventory optimization that go beyond basic historical averaging.
Fishbowl, however, is the better choice for SMBs deeply embedded in the QuickBooks ecosystem who need a powerful, cost-effective solution for physical inventory and warehouse management without a full ERP investment. Its strengths include:
- Lower Total Cost of Ownership: Significantly more affordable than NetSuite for smaller operations.
- Focused Functionality: Excellent core inventory and warehouse management capabilities without overwhelming complexity.
- QuickBooks Integration: Seamless synchronization with the most popular SMB accounting software.
The decision ultimately depends on your strategic priorities: if you need an immediate solution for inventory control at a reasonable price point, Fishbowl delivers exceptional value. If you're investing in a data-driven, predictive supply chain with advanced AI capabilities, NetSuite provides the integrated foundation necessary for true supply chain intelligence. What are the biggest limitations of Fishbowl for a company focused on predictive analytics?
The primary limitations of Fishbowl for a company focused on predictive analytics center around its data architecture, analytical capabilities, and integration framework:
- Siloed Data Architecture: Fishbowl is not a unified ERP system, meaning critical data for comprehensive analytics is housed in separate systems. Financial data lives in QuickBooks, while customer relationship data might exist in a CRM. This fragmentation creates barriers to building holistic predictive models that require multi-dimensional data.
- Limited Statistical Models: Fishbowl's forecasting relies on basic historical averaging techniques rather than sophisticated statistical models or machine learning algorithms. It cannot independently account for complex variables like market volatility, external demand signals, or multi-factor seasonality patterns.
- Report-Centric vs. Analytics-Centric: The platform is designed around operational reports rather than interactive analytics. While it provides comprehensive visibility into what happened, it lacks the native tools to explore why it happened or predict what will happen next.
- Data Extraction Complexity: Creating a comprehensive analytics environment requires significant ETL (Extract, Transform, Load) work to consolidate Fishbowl data with other business systems, introducing potential for delays, errors, and inconsistencies.
- Limited API Flexibility: While Fishbowl does offer API access, it may not provide the real-time, bidirectional data flow needed for advanced predictive models that continuously update based on changing conditions.
For organizations serious about predictive analytics, the most effective approach is to implement a dedicated data strategy alongside Fishbowl. This typically involves establishing a modern data warehouse or lake that consolidates information from Fishbowl and other systems, then applying specialized analytics tools to that unified dataset.


How does Fishbowl handle multi-warehouse inventory and integrations with 3PLs?
Fishbowl excels at managing inventory across multiple physical warehouses under your direct control. The system allows you to create distinct warehouse locations with customizable naming conventions, track inventory levels separately for each location, and manage transfers of stock between facilities with full traceability. You can assign specific users to specific warehouses and run segmented reports on inventory valuation, velocity, and stock levels by location.
The multi-warehouse capabilities include:
- Location-Specific Reorder Points: Set different minimum stock levels for each warehouse based on local demand patterns.
- Transfer Orders: Create and track internal stock movements between warehouses with proper documentation.
- Picking Logic Customization: Configure warehouse-specific picking strategies (FIFO, LIFO, etc.).
- Mobile Warehouse Management: Use the Fishbowl Go mobile app for scanning and inventory management across all warehouse locations.
For Third-Party Logistics (3PL) integration, Fishbowl requires additional configuration:
- EDI Integration: Fishbowl can connect with Electronic Data Interchange (EDI) providers to facilitate standardized document exchange with 3PLs.
- API Connections: Using Fishbowl's API, you can build custom integrations with 3PL systems for inventory updates and order fulfillment.
- Third-Party Connectors: Several middleware solutions exist that specifically bridge Fishbowl with popular 3PL platforms.
The primary limitation is that these 3PL integrations typically operate on a scheduled basis rather than real-time. This means there may be a delay between when a 3PL fulfills an order and when that information is reflected in Fishbowl. For businesses with high-volume operations across multiple 3PLs, this can create challenges in maintaining accurate inventory visibility. How much does Fishbowl really cost, including implementation and hidden fees?
Fishbowl offers two distinct pricing models depending on which product you choose, and understanding the total cost of ownership (TCO) requires looking beyond just the advertised rates:
Fishbowl Online (SaaS Model):
- Subscription Pricing: Monthly per-user fee, typically billed annually
- Included in Subscription: Software access, hosting, regular updates, standard support
- Implementation Services: $3,000-$10,000 depending on complexity
- Data Migration Services: Often charged separately based on data volume and complexity
- Additional Modules: E-commerce connectors, EDI, advanced reporting ($1,000-$3,000 each)
- Premium Support Tiers: Available at additional cost for priority response times
Fishbowl Desktop (On-Premise Model):
- Perpetual License: One-time fee based on concurrent users ($4,000-$20,000+)
- Annual Maintenance: 15-20% of license cost for updates and support
- Server Requirements: Hardware costs if not using existing infrastructure
- Implementation Services: Similar to Online version ($3,000-$10,000)
Common “Hidden” Costs for Both Versions:
- Hardware: Barcode scanners, label printers, and mobile devices ($500-$2,000 per station)
- Integration Development: Custom API work for connecting to other systems ($5,000-$15,000)
- Staff Training: Both initial and ongoing as new features are released
- Internal Resources: Dedicated project manager and subject matter experts during implementation
- Business Process Redesign: Consulting to optimize workflows for the new system
For a small business implementing Fishbowl with 5 users, first-year costs typically range from $15,000-$30,000 all-inclusive, with subsequent annual costs of $5,000-$10,000 for the SaaS version or $1,000-$3,000 for the on-premise version (maintenance only).
Always request a detailed quote specifying exactly which services and features are included, particularly for implementation and data migration services.


Is Fishbowl Online SOC 2 compliant, and what are its data security measures?
Fishbowl Online is officially SOC 2 Type 2 compliant, with the company stating on its website that the platform undergoes annual SOC 2 audits. This is a critical certification for supply chain management software as it verifies that the service provider follows strict information security policies and procedures.
The SOC 2 compliance specifically covers Fishbowl Online's controls related to:
- Security
- Availability
- Processing integrity
- Confidentiality
- Privacy
Beyond the SOC 2 certification, Fishbowl Online implements several key security measures:
- Hosting Infrastructure: The application is hosted on Microsoft Azure, leveraging the robust security infrastructure of this major cloud provider.
- Data Encryption: All data is encrypted both in transit (using TLS/SSL protocols) and at rest (database encryption).
- Access Controls: The system provides role-based access control (RBAC) that allows administrators to define precise permissions for each user role, limiting access to sensitive information based on job responsibilities.
- Authentication Options: Supports multi-factor authentication (MFA) to provide an additional layer of security beyond passwords.
- Regular Backups: Automated data backups are performed to ensure business continuity and disaster recovery capabilities.
For industries with stringent regulatory requirements, such as defense, healthcare, or pharmaceuticals, it's recommended to request the latest SOC 2 Type 2 attestation report directly from Fishbowl to verify specific controls relevant to your compliance needs. This report will provide detailed information on the testing performed by independent auditors and the effectiveness of Fishbowl's security controls over time.


What does the typical Fishbowl implementation process and timeline look like?
A typical Fishbowl implementation follows a structured methodology that spans 6-12 weeks, depending on business complexity, data volume, and team availability. Understanding this timeline is crucial for proper resource allocation and project planning:
Phase 1: Discovery & Project Planning (Weeks 1-2)
- Kickoff meeting with the assigned Fishbowl implementation specialist
- Business process analysis and documentation
- Project plan development with key milestones and responsibilities
- Server/environment preparation (Desktop) or account setup (Online)
- Configuration strategy development
Phase 2: System Setup & Configuration (Weeks 2-4)
- Software installation and initial configuration
- User account creation and permission setup
- Custom field configuration
- Part/product categorization structure design
- Integration connection setup (QuickBooks, e-commerce, etc.)
- Barcode scanning hardware configuration (if applicable)
Phase 3: Data Migration & Validation (Weeks 3-6)
- Data extraction from legacy systems
- Data cleansing and formatting
- Template preparation for inventory items, customers, vendors
- Data import execution
- Verification and reconciliation of imported data
- Master data configuration (units of measure, locations, etc.)
Phase 4: Workflow Development & Testing (Weeks 5-8)
- Custom workflow configuration
- Order process setup
- Manufacturing workflow configuration (if applicable)
- Test environment creation
- Scenario-based testing
- Process documentation development
Phase 5: Training & Knowledge Transfer (Weeks 7-10)
- Administrator training
- Role-specific end-user training
- Process documentation review
- Hands-on practice sessions
- Knowledge validation
Phase 6: Go-Live & Stabilization (Weeks 10-12)
- Final data synchronization
- Production environment validation
- Cutover planning and execution
- Go-live support
- Post-implementation review
- Transition to standard support
Critical Success Factors:
- Dedicated internal project manager
- Clean, standardized data prepared before migration
- Executive sponsorship and clear decision-making authority
- Adequate time allocation for key team members
- Realistic expectations and thorough testing
Smaller businesses with simple inventory needs and clean data can sometimes accelerate this timeline to 4-6 weeks, while complex manufacturing operations with multiple locations may require 12-16 weeks for full implementation.
